1956 Austin A 90 vs. 1992 Maserati Shamal
To start off, 1992 Maserati Shamal is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1956 Austin A 90.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1956 Austin A 90 would be higher. At 3,217 cc (8 cylinders), 1992 Maserati Shamal is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Maserati Shamal (321 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 236 more horse power than 1956 Austin A 90. (85 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1992 Maserati Shamal should accelerate faster than 1956 Austin A 90.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1992 Maserati Shamal (444 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 276 more torque (in Nm) than 1956 Austin A 90. (168 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 1992 Maserati Shamal will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1956 Austin A 90.
